Remove ranch_listener and replace ListenerPid by Ref
We just don't need this process anymore. Less, simpler code! API changes: * Protocols start_link first argument is now Ref instead of ListenerPid * ranch:accept_ack/1 argument is now Ref instead of ListenerPid * ranch_listener:remove_connection/1 becomes ranch:remove_connection/1 and its argument is now Ref instead of ListenerPid Ref is the name of the listener given as first argument to start_listener/6.
